... it doesn't sound like a post chaise from the description. The Bennets compare both the chaise and the servants' livery to their various neigbours', and as you say, a yellow chaise, led by a post boy in yellow, would be pretty distinctive, even from a distance. I think it would be like telling the difference between a yellow school bus (in North America) and a regular city bus or a touring bus. I wonder if the post horses wore a distinctive harness, or if they were obviously of lesser quality than privately owned horses.
